Lets compare vitamin content per 14 ounces of Orange Pineapple Juice Blend vs Dried Beechnuts:
- 14 ounces of Orange Pineapple Juice Blend have 2.6 times more Vitamin C than Dried Beechnuts.
- While 14 oz of Dried Beechnuts contain 7.6 times more Vitamin B1, 14.8 times more Vitamin B2, 5.1 times more Vitamin B3, 11.2 times more Vitamin B6 and 11.3 times more Vitamin B9 than Orange Pineapple Juice Blend.
- 14 ounces of Orange Pineapple Juice Blend have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B2 and Vitamin B3
- Both Orange Pineapple Juice Blend as well as Dried Beechnuts have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A and Vitamin B12 in 14 ounces.
Comparing minerals per 14 ounces for Orange Pineapple Juice Blend vs Dried Beechnuts:
- 14 ounces of Orange Pineapple Juice Blend have more Magnesium and 13.2 times more Water than Dried Beechnuts.
- While 14 oz of Dried Beechnuts contain 19.7 times more Copper, 13.7 times more Iron, 3.5 times more Manganese, 6.8 times more Potassium, 9.5 times more Sodium and 6 times more Zinc than Orange Pineapple Juice Blend.
- 14 ounces of Orange Pineapple Juice Blend lack sufficient amounts of Zinc
- 14 ounces of Dried Beechnuts lack sufficient amounts of Magnesium
- Both Orange Pineapple Juice Blend as well as Dried Beechnuts lack sufficient amounts of Calcium and Phosphorus in 14 ounces.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 14 ounces:
- 14 oz of Dried Beechnuts contain 11.3 times more Energy, 625 times more Fat, 519.9 times more Saturated Fat, 340 times more Omega 3, 967.9 times more Omega 6, 2.7 times more Carbohydrate and 15.1 times more Protein than Orange Pineapple Juice Blend.
- 14 ounces of Orange Pineapple Juice Blend provide inadequate amounts of Energy, Omega 3, Omega 6 and Protein
